#644 A phase 2b dose finding study to assess the efficacy of RMC-035 on renal function in participants at high risk for kidney injury following open-chest cardiac surgery (POINTER)

Abstract Background and Aims Acute kidney injury (AKI) is a common and serious complication of cardiac surgery, potentially leading to the onset or progression of CKD. There are no approved pharmacotherapies for the prevention of AKI or the subsequent development or progression of CKD. RMC-035, a therapeutic variant of the endogenous protein alpha-1-microglobulin, demonstrates nephroprotective effects in numerous preclinical disease models1. Results from the Phase 2a AKITA trial2 indicate that RMC-035 improves long-term kidney outcomes after cardiac surgery. The Phase 2b POINTER trial aims to confirm the findings from AKITA and identify the optimal RMC-035 dose prior to initiating a pivotal Phase 3 study. Method POINTER (NCT06475274) is an international, multicenter, randomized, placebo-controlled, double-blind trial. A total of approximately 160 high-risk patients scheduled for open-chest cardiac surgery with cardiopulmonary bypass (CPB) will be recruited in Europe and Canada. Two RMC-035 dose levels (30 and 60 mg) will be compared with placebo. Study drug will be administered by IV infusion 10 min before CPB, and at 6- and 24-h post-surgery. Patients will be followed daily until day 4, and on days 7, 60, and 90. The primary endpoint is the change in eGFR at day 90 compared to baseline. A key secondary endpoint is major adverse kidney events on day 90 (MAKE90). Other secondary endpoints include the occurrence of AKI, and plasma concentrations of RMC-035. Safety will be assessed by treatment-emergent adverse events, vital signs, electrocardiogram and routine blood biochemistry and hematology parameters. Results Not applicable. Conclusion In the completed AKITA trial, RMC-035 improved eGFR by day 90 vs placebo, and fewer patients treated with RMC-035 met the secondary MAKE90 endpoint. The eGFR benefit was more pronounced in the predefined subgroup of patients with lower preoperative eGFR (<60 mL/min/1.73 m²). Herein, we present the design of the Phase 2b POINTER trial, aimed at determining the optimal dosing regimen of RMC-035 and confirming its nephroprotective properties prior to a Phase 3 trial. The results are expected to advance our understanding of novel therapeutic strategies for the prevention of AKI and permanent loss of renal function in patients at high risk for AKI following cardiac surgery.
